Output 18acc1a33373ba807b16bd4cb7999256a835b81ba303a95724f0c09313569151:23

value
313147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ad6ab3930195bfd607076f118def325f45f63a9 OP_EQUAL
address
3CtXXQ8fuxdt4ERoDSV499dMivjNQ6Y8dx
transaction
18acc1a33373ba807b16bd4cb7999256a835b81ba303a95724f0c09313569151
spent
true